Who Remembers Tarry Service?

Growing in the Apostolic Church, you had to, no questions asked, don’t even think about not doing it, but you had to speak in tongues as evidence of receiving the gift of the Holy Ghost. And though it was not taught, but it sure did seem that they only way you could receive the Holy Ghost was to tarry.  Again, not all received the Holy Ghost by tarry, some got it doing service, some got it (though the Holy Ghost is not an it) but some got it right after water baptism. But most doing my day received the Holy Ghost like myself, doing an old fashion Tarry Service.

As I was preaching Sunday, I jokingly said that I have never been to boot camp, but I have been to tarry service, because when I came up, it was brutal. Those old saints would beat you on your back, holler in your head, as you would holler over and over again, “Thank You Jesus” or Hallelujah”, until you spoke in other tongues. Some received the Holy Ghost very quickly, then there were stubborn folks like (well never mind) me, I mean some people, it took years, and years.

Now understand that I am not knocking tarry service, it taught discipline, and I am thankful for those old saints that labored with me. But I only wish I knew back then, what I know now that receiving the Holy Ghost is not as hard as I thought. As it is a gift that God wants to give to you, all you have to do is to receive it.

So I said all that to say this…..who remember the old fashion tarry service out there?

  19. I also received the Holy Ghost in Tarrying Service at the church where my aunt was the elder. It was a Thursday night and was a freshman in college and brought a guy that I was interested in. I did not plan to, nor expect to, received the Holy Ghost that night. As a matter of fact, I had planed to spend time with him eating at Denny’s after church. Right after my aunt finished preaching she opened the altar so that we could come and tarry. I decided to kneel at my seat next to my guest and sorta kinda tarry. At some point while on my knees I began to really desire the Holy Ghost and began reach out to God while tarrying. I lost all concern about what my guest thought about me and desired to please God more and more so I called on the name of Jesus more and more. Sometime after that, the Power of God hit me, knocked me to the floor and rolled me around over and over. I could feel the presence of God and it was wonderful. I was so beautiful, I was so full of joy all I could do was scream. The saints were around me telling me to “tell God than you.” but I couldn’t say anything without screaming. While I was on the floor, I could feel God working in my life. I tried to speak and only a scream came out. I tried again and after a while I started saying words but they weren’t english, spanish, or any other language I knew. I know what I was saying but it didn’t sound like what i was trying to say. I tried to speak in a language that I knew but y words only came out in this new language, After I don’t how long, the saints helped me to my feet then helped me sit down. I felt like a high weight had been lifted. I felt new. My aunt said she knew I received the Holy Ghost when she saw me on the floor. My mom said she knew I received the Holy Ghost when she saw me rolling in my dress and when I came over to her my dress was wrinkled and my stockings had two runs yet all I kept saying was something in tongues (I was always more concerned about my appearance than anything else and I would have trying to find a bathroom to change my stockings at the first sight of a run). My sister said she knew I had received the Holy Ghost when I was more concerned about reading the Bible than trying to get another date with the guy I brought that night and I was more interested in going to church the next night than going out. Most of all, I knew I had received the Holy Ghost.

    Seven years later, the Holy Ghost has confirmed to me that he is my keeper and my guide. He has never left me and I get strong and stronger in the law as the days goes by. If I could, I would not change when and how I received the Holy Ghost. I would not change that I tarried for the Holy Ghost. It was the most wonderful experience of my life and I will never every forget, nor will I leave this life of being saved.
